Mobile Dental Care Unit Visits Dalma Mall and the Abu Dhabi Food Control Authority

Dental Screening and Tips for Maintaining Teeth

ABU DHABI, United Arab Emirates - Monday, June 16th 2014 [ME NewsWire]
The Mobile Dental Care unit at the Abu Dhabi Police provided its services to the visitors of the Dalma Mall in Musaffah and the staff members of the Abu Dhabi Food Control Authority. The medical staff accompanying the Mobile Dental Care Unit carried out comprehensive dental check-ups and screening for visitors and staff, in addition to providing them with tips on the means of how to maintain healthy teeth.   Major Mohammed Abdullah Al Raisi, Orthodontist; Dental Clinics Branch Manager at the Medical Services Department of Abu Dhabi Police noted that the Unit continues its rounds to check the teeth and provide treatment for a wide social category across the Emirate of Abu Dhabi to increase the numbers of beneficiaries. This step comes under the “Plants of Hope” initiative launched by the police leadership to promote the police’s role in the service of society.   He also indicated that the Dalma Mall visitors in Musaffah and the staff members of the Abu Dhabi Food Control Authority benefited from the services of the Dental Mobile Care Unit, equipped with the necessary equipment to check-up and screen their teeth. Moreover, the Mobile Dental Care Unit staff also provided necessary advice to students. It is noteworthy that the Unit seeks to provide access to dental care to all community members, at public facilities and homes to save time and effort and reduced distances for them.

Al Raisi added that the Unit contributes to strengthening police services offered to the citizens and residents alike, including the medical and therapeutic services to patients. “It also provides the best medical and therapeutic services to individuals in support of the efforts of the government in providing such services and improving their quality”, pointed out Al Raisi.

He noted that the medical team deals with different age groups and health conditions through the medical dental screening program to identify the health condition of the teeth and provide field medical service.

On the same note, Thamer Rashid Al Qasimi, Acting Head of the Communication and Community Service Department indicated that the Abu Dhabi Food Control Authority hosted the Mobile Dental Care Unit of Abu Dhabi Police as part of the events of the assistance program “Auwn” for Community Service implemented by the Authority. “The medical staff accompanying the Mobile Dental Care Unit carried out comprehensive dental check-ups for the Authority’s staff members and the supplier of the services”, added Al Qasimi.

“The unit is a unique initiative to alleviate the suffering of some community segments having trouble to reach dental clinics. It provides police medical staff to meet their needs without the hassle of visiting hospitals,” pointed out Al Qasimi. He also expressed his heartfelt thanks to the Abu Dhabi Police and the medical staff who contributed to its success.

The medical team provided its services to the Authority’s staff members on two shifts: the morning shift for the staff members and the evening shift for the women. The staff members expressed their appreciation for the “Auwn” program for supporting the staff members, especially in term of dental care.
